The Inn At Saratoga - Saratoga Springs
43.075829, -73.787064Situated about 25 minutes' walk from Saratoga Racetrack, the 3-star The Inn At Saratoga Saratoga Springs features Wi-Fi throughout the property, and parking on site. This inn, located a short way from the beautifully landscaped Congress Park, is also at a proximity to Saratoga County Arts Council.
Location
Located 0.4 miles from Crafters Gallery, the non-smoking hotel is also 1.3 miles from Saratoga Springs Amtrak railroad station. National Museum of Dance is also located relatively near the Saratoga Springs property.
This Saratoga Springs hotel is located 28 miles from Albany International airport and around 10 minutes' stroll from Circular St & Union Ave bus stop.
Rooms
There are 32 rooms at The Inn At Saratoga, each of them has ironing facilities and climate control, as well as entertainment amenities such as a multi-channel television.
Eat & Drink
For an enjoyable stay, the accommodation offers the American restaurant serving American dishes. The lounge bar is ideal for a relaxing drink. It also features a lounge area for guests' comfort. Dining options also include Chianti Ristorante, located in proximity to the hotel.
